However, thieves sometimes spoof merchant information, making it appear as though charges were made with a particular merchant when they really werent (this has been an ongoing issue with some unauthorized iTunes charges). In this case, youll have to resolve through your credit card issuer rather than with the merchant. This is often a phishing scam that thieves use to get access to your personal or credit card information. Often the scam is used to gain access tothe three-digit security code on the back of your credit card or your billing zip code. And any time a business owes you money and you need help getting it back, one option is consumer arbitration. It works a little bit like small claims court: You and the business will present your sides of the dispute and any evidence to an independent third party called an arbitrator, who will make a legally binding decision about who is in the right and, if needed, award compensation. Federal consumer protection laws give credit card holders an extra safety net in the event of fraud: They ensure that consumers arent liable to pay for any unauthorized credit card charges once theyve reported them, and they prohibit card issuers from charging interest on unauthorized purchases while theyre being investigated. In 2014, the Federal Trade Commission (FTC) filed several lawsuits against major corporations Apple, Amazon and Google that billed parents for millions of dollars for their kids' in-app game purchases that were made without consent.
